The Bad
- Regulatory Issues: Non-GamStop casinos may not be regulated by UK authorities, which can lead to concerns regarding safety and fairness in gaming.
- Withdrawal Limits: Some casinos impose strict withdrawal limits, which can hinder players from accessing their winnings quickly. For example, limits might be set at £200 per week.
- Customer Support: The quality of customer service can vary significantly. Users may encounter longer response times, especially during peak hours.
The Ugly
- Potential for Problem Gambling: Without the self-exclusion measures of GamStop, players may find it easier to gamble more than they intended, raising the risk of developing problematic behaviors.
- Higher Fees: Some non-GamStop casinos charge higher transaction fees for deposits and withdrawals, which can cut into your overall winnings.
- Limited Payment Options: Not all casinos provide the same level of payment flexibility, with some only accepting specific methods, which can be a hassle for players.
